Job Description:

This position executes statistical methodology to challenge, corroborate, and redesign key performance indicators utilized in a variety of projects. This role collaborates with internal and campus stakeholders to understand their quantitative goals and create ways to test the current practices and assumptions that are in place to track those goals. The projects completed by this individual will ensure accuracy of our data when using it to inform future business practices.

Core respon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Conduct hypothesis-driven work, using relevant statistical methodology, to determine appropriate benchmarks and values to be utilized in a variety of analytics initiatives.
  • Communicate data findings to a variety of techn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Help to conceptualize the data needs for new projects and initiatives at the organization.
